General annotation (Comments)

Function

Catalyzes the formation of an hydroxyacyl-CoA by addition of water on enoyl-CoA. Also exhibits 3-hydroxyacyl-CoA epimerase and 3-hydroxyacyl-CoA dehydrogenase activities. Involved in the aerobic and anaerobic degradation of long-chain fatty acids By similarity.

Catalytic activity

(S)-3-hydroxyacyl-CoA + NAD+ = 3-oxoacyl-CoA + NADH. HAMAP MF_01621

(3S)-3-hydroxyacyl-CoA = trans-2(or 3)-enoyl-CoA + H2O. HAMAP MF_01621

(S)-3-hydroxybutanoyl-CoA = (R)-3-hydroxybutanoyl-CoA. HAMAP MF_01621

(3Z)-dodec-3-enoyl-CoA = (2E)-dodec-2-enoyl-CoA. HAMAP MF_01621

Pathway

Lipid metabolism; fatty acid beta-oxidation. HAMAP MF_01621

Subunit structure

Heterotetramer of two alpha chains (fadB) and two beta chains (fadA) By similarity.

Sequence similarities

In the N-terminal section; belongs to the enoyl-CoA hydratase/isomerase family.

In the C-terminal section; belongs to the 3-hydroxyacyl-CoA dehydrogenase family.
